Black copper ore is a term used to describe a type of copper-bearing mineral that has a dark appearance, often containing copper sulfides and oxides.

The earth is rich in natural resources, and one of the lesser-known yet significant minerals is blackcopper ore. This mineral, also known as chalcopyrite, contains a high percentage of copper along with iron and sulfur. The extraction and processing of blackcopper ore have been pivotal in the development of various industries, particularly in metallurgy and construction. Understanding this mineral's properties and applications can provide insight into its importance in our daily lives. Firstly, the composition of blackcopper ore makes it an excellent source of copper, which is a crucial metal in electrical wiring, plumbing, and numerous electronic devices. Copper derived from blackcopper ore is known for its excellent conductivity, making it indispensable in the electrical industry. Moreover, the presence of iron in blackcopper ore contributes to the production of steel, further emphasizing its value in construction and infrastructure development. The mining process of blackcopper ore involves several stages, including extraction, crushing, and smelting. Miners extract the ore from the earth and then crush it into smaller pieces to facilitate the removal of impurities. The crushed ore is then subjected to smelting, a process that involves heating the ore to separate the metal from its impurities. This process not only yields pure copper but also generates by-products such as sulfur dioxide, which can be captured and utilized in the production of sulfuric acid. However, the extraction of blackcopper ore is not without its challenges. Environmental concerns are at the forefront of mining operations, as the process can lead to habitat destruction and pollution. The release of sulfur dioxide can contribute to acid rain, which poses a threat to ecosystems and human health. As a result, many companies are now investing in sustainable mining practices that aim to minimize environmental impact while maximizing resource recovery. In addition to its industrial applications, blackcopper ore also holds potential in the field of renewable energy. Researchers are exploring the use of copper in solar panels and wind turbines, where its conductive properties can enhance energy efficiency. By harnessing the power of blackcopper ore, we can move towards a more sustainable future, reducing our reliance on fossil fuels and decreasing greenhouse gas emissions. In conclusion, blackcopper ore is a vital mineral that plays a significant role in various industries. Its high copper content makes it an essential resource for electrical and construction applications, while its extraction processes raise important environmental considerations. As we continue to innovate and seek sustainable solutions, the importance of blackcopper ore will undoubtedly grow, paving the way for advancements in technology and environmental stewardship. Understanding and appreciating this mineral will help us recognize its contributions to our modern world and the need for responsible management of our natural resources.
